Job Overview
Foley & Mansfield, a professional limited liability partnership, is a national law firm with more than 110 attorneys in offices from coast to coast. We provide legal expertise, creative solutions and extensive trial experience for large corporations, small businesses and individuals.
PositionWe are seeking a Litigation Attorney with 0-5 years of experience to join our busy Minneapolis-based products liability and toxic tort litigation team. The ideal candidate will have experience in civil litigation and an interest in products liability or toxic tort defense work, along with strong verbal and written communication skills, and good academic credentials. The candidate must be a self-starter, possess the ability to multi-task, and thrive in a fast-paced environment.
Working with others in a team-oriented environment is essential. Minnesota admission required and North Dakota and/or Wisconsin admission or eligibility preferred. This is a hybrid position, with flexibility on the number of in-office days per week.
